POLAND. Warsaw. 10 zlotys. 1969.
- Value: 10 zlotys.
- Year: 1969.
- Inscriptions: Obverse: NICOLAUS COPERNICUS. Reverse: POLISH PEOPLE'S REPUBLIC • 10 ZŁ • 1969.
- Grading: MS64 (NGC).
10 zloty commemorative coin dedicated to Nicolaus Copernicus, featuring a stylized frontal portrait of the astronomer on the obverse, with geometric features and a modern design characteristic of the Polish school of art of the era. The reverse presents the national eagle of Poland with wings outstretched, accompanied by the denomination and the date. A specimen in very good condition, with well-defined reliefs, uniform fields and a satin luster, showing slight contact marks typical of the grade but maintaining an excellent overall presence.
